As a park aide, your job is to assist with recreational and conservation efforts at state parks. This includes working to maintain paths, clean the park, helping assist visitors, and performing a variety of administrative tasks. You may use tools, drive vehicles, and provide directions to the public. Park aides have specific roles, such as grounds maintenance and customer service, so the specifics of your job may vary. Park aides are government employees, and you are expected to uphold all regulations relevant to your position. During an emergency, such as wildfires moving through your park, you assist with evacuating visitors and directing emergency responders.
